Employee Experience Partner
Job Summary
As an Employee Experience Partner, the primary role is to elevate the experience of the assigned talent pool to higher levels throughout the lifecycle of the employees.
The incumbent should be a culture champion of the organization and drive the core values & leadership principles so that they are imbibed into the DNA of the employees. The role focuses on core areas of HR like Talent Management, talent engagement & retention, performance management, Employer Branding, talent onboarding & data analytics from a Human Resources standpoint. The role requires the ability to deliver quality output in steep timelines & ability to manage senior stakeholders.
Key Responsibilities
- To engage turbo talent of the organization by conducting pulse connects, employee surveys, output driven employee connects, rewards & recognition
- Understand & manage the appraisal process & KPI / VGI of the department and ensure adherence to P&C guidelines around ratings, budget utilization, Promotions, etc. Ensure that the process is transparent and pay parity, performance based increments are followed
- Handhold people managers & leaders from HR standpoint & partner with them for providing career pathing, mentoring, & coaching to their teams, enabling them to engage with their teams
- Raise an early warning signal basis EEP connects & work proactively with leaders to curb attrition & ring-fence talent, manage employee grievances & concerns & resolve it within decided TAT
- Conduct exit connects for outgoing employees & ensure retention of turbo talent with business leadership
- Adhere to EEP playbooks & TAT ensure high PES (Playbook execution scoring) for self & team
- Manage data analytics on various fronts (like attrition forecasting, KPI analysis,etc) & prepare dashboards for various report outs. Contribute in preparing operas & playbooks around P&C processes
- Have a Win-Win-Win mindset and suggest changes / policies that are aligned with this principle, where it is a win for the company, employees & yourself
- Build strong network within teams & in turn build credibility as a true P&C part
